What event catalyzed the fall of communism in Eastern Europe? 🔊
The event that catalyzed the fall of communism in Eastern Europe was the rise of popular movements and protests against authoritarian regimes, particularly symbolized by the fall of the Berlin Wall in 1989. This wall's dismantling in November 1989 epitomized the collapse of Soviet influence and the desire for freedom among Eastern European nations. Citizens in countries like Poland, Czechoslovakia, and Hungary mobilized for democratic reforms, leading to the peaceful transition of power in many areas. The fall of communism marked a significant shift in global politics, leading to the reunification of Germany and the expansion of NATO and the European Union.
